Dubai National Insurance & Reinsurance PSC  (DFM:DNIR) Enterprise Value Explanation

When an investor buy a company, the investor needs to pay not only the common shares, he/she also needs to pay the shareholders of Preferred Stocks. He also assumes the debt of the company, and receives the cash on the company's balance sheet.

If a company has more cash than debt, the investor actually pays less than the Market Cap because he immediately owns the cash once the transaction goes through.

The market value of Preferred Stock needs to be added to the market value of common stocks in the calculation of Enterprise Value.

For the companies with the same Market Cap, the smaller the Enterprise Value is, the cheaper the company is.

Enterprise Value can be negative when the company's net cash is more than its Market Cap. In this case the investor is basically getting the company for free and get paid for that.

Dubai National Insurance & Reinsurance PSC Business Description

Address Sheikh Zayed road, P.O. Box: 1806, 3rd Floor, Dubai National Insurance Building, Next to Mazaya Center, Behind Coca Cola Arena, Dubai, ARE
Dubai National Insurance & Reinsurance PSC is engaged in providing insurance and reinsurance services. The company's insurance services consist of commercial insurance that includes motor fleet insurance, group medical insurance, engineering, general accidents, liability, marine, property, group life, and personal accident insurance, among others. It operates in two main business segments: Underwriting and Investments. Maximum revenue is generated from the Underwriting segment, which is further classified into General Insurance, Group Life, and Health Insurance.
